**Key Ceremony Checklist — Item 7 (Gatewing rate limits)**

Before you rotate the signing keys, double-check that Gatewing's internal API gateway still has the rate limiter set to ceremony mode. Normal mode will throttle the burst of attestation calls and the whole thing stalls halfway, which is a pain to unwind. Flip the flag in the Percheron config panel, confirm the 5x burst allowance, and ping whoever's shadowing you tonight. Once the ceremony completes, restore normal limits, then record the recovery passphrase shown below.

vault phrase of yaguf-hahaf = druath-holix

**Ticket #4417 — Signature check failing on nightly cron artifacts**

So the Pinwheel nightly job started failing signature verification last Tuesday. Turns out the cron box had drifted almost four minutes, which pushed the timestamp outside the validity window on the short-lived certs. NTP is fixed now, but heads up for future maintainers: if verify fails right after midnight, check clock drift first. For re-verifying the quarantined artifacts, use the current deploy key below.

release key, kajeg-yawif: bky6_axksxH

Handover from Priya to Tomas, for support visibility: the Cartolane prefetcher is mid-migration to the new tile cache, so some regions may serve stale tiles until Friday. If the prefetcher's vault locks during the cutover, support can trigger recovery themselves. The passphrase required for that flow is noted just below.

strongbox words: druvan-lamys-eliius-jorax-istox-soreth-ulays-gilix-ralix-oliiel-norwyn-casvan-praius